Output 83e12323d546903fdae609bdd47382c5f9b0422028b95719890a87fc041f5a2f:3

value
1060000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dba2a0bb234cb493e710cfd0ec9a392f94ddd914 OP_EQUAL
address
3MiLj8r8UjoTom7KTyF9vBeCqVqJypxMV9
transaction
83e12323d546903fdae609bdd47382c5f9b0422028b95719890a87fc041f5a2f
spent
true